Verdict

Star Fever is taken to make amends, with Singhalongtasveer, Tuatara Bay and Patavium expected to make their presence felt. Star Fever opened his account over hurdles at Musselburgh in January, but was then sent over fences, unseating on his fourth outing over the bigger obstacles at Perth in May. He looked held at the time, and has been off since, but returns to the fray back over timber, and it is hoped that the move will produce a confidence-boosting victory under Rose Davidson. Singhalongtasveer was in action on the Flat this summer, and more recently stayed on strongly when fourth over hurdles at Sedgefield. He should go well but does have topweight to overcome. Tuatara Bay was one of quite a few that were disqualified for taking the wrong course at Kelso last time, but he had earlier won a class 5 contest at Sedgefield, and need not improve too much to take a hand, while Patavium has time on his side as the only four-year-old in the line-up. For the winner though, we return to Star Fever.
